ImagenImagenImagenImagen
Hazte Socio (El Foro siempre Gratis)
Paga con Tarjetas+ Info www.arde.cc/socios

Microsoft Visual C++ 2005

Aqui puedes postear todos los temas relativos a los entornos: ROS, Visual C++, Visual Basic...

Moderador: Junta Directiva

Responder
Avatar de Usuario
gONzAO
Usuario Avanzado
Usuario Avanzado
Mensajes: 217
Registrado: Mié Oct 19, 2005 11:31 pm
Ubicación: Alcorcón

Microsoft Visual C++ 2005

Mensaje por gONzAO » Vie Ago 10, 2007 7:19 pm

Hola a todos.

Estaba jugando con el VS.C++ y me ha surgido una duda.
Si os fijáis en la imagen... Imagen ... hay radioButtons y checkBoxes.
Persigo el funcionamiento de los CheckBox, es decir, que pueda marcar o desmarcar tantos como me venga en gana, pero que tenga la forma de un radiobutton.
Con esa matriz de radiobuttons lo que me está ocurriendo es que son excluyentes y no sé como cambiar eso.
Gracias, a ver qué ideas salen.
gONzAO



BoOpS
Administrador
Administrador
Mensajes: 1812
Registrado: Lun Sep 19, 2005 7:29 pm
Nombre: Javier

Re: Microsoft Visual C++ 2005

Mensaje por BoOpS » Vie Ago 10, 2007 7:35 pm

se me a ocurrido que para que no sean excluyentes los "saques" del grupo es decir trates como gurpo de radiobuttons a 1 solo radiobuttons... algo asi se hacia en web para algo pero... ya no me acuerdo xD

Avatar de Usuario
jorcoval
Usuario Experto
Usuario Experto
Mensajes: 416
Registrado: Lun Sep 04, 2006 11:48 pm
Ubicación: Valencia
Contactar:

Re: Microsoft Visual C++ 2005

Mensaje por jorcoval » Vie Ago 10, 2007 9:14 pm

Efectivamente.
La forma de hacerlo es que cada radiobutton esté en un grupo distinto del resto, es decir, teniendo tantos grupos como radiobuttons y cada uno de ellos perteneciente a un sólo grupo.

Imagino que sabrás hacerlo pero es, botón derecho sobre el radiobutton, propiedades y busca "group". Lo más comodo es irlos nombrando en numeración sucesiva (g1,g2,g3...gn).
Mi blog:

Robótica y automática general

Avatar de Usuario
gONzAO
Usuario Avanzado
Usuario Avanzado
Mensajes: 217
Registrado: Mié Oct 19, 2005 11:31 pm
Ubicación: Alcorcón

Re: Microsoft Visual C++ 2005

Mensaje por gONzAO » Vie Ago 10, 2007 9:23 pm

Muchas gracias a ambos, lo que ocurre es que no me aparece el campo gropu :(

Separandolos en groupBoxes va, pero no mola esa solucion

Seguiré investigando

Avatar de Usuario
gONzAO
Usuario Avanzado
Usuario Avanzado
Mensajes: 217
Registrado: Mié Oct 19, 2005 11:31 pm
Ubicación: Alcorcón

Re: Microsoft Visual C++ 2005

Mensaje por gONzAO » Lun Ago 20, 2007 5:30 pm

Hola.
La solución que le he dado ha sido la de los grupos.
Tenía dos formas, meter cada grupo (1 radiobutton) en un GroupBox y en un Panel.
Como no quería que se viera nada en la ventana he usado panel.

Otra cosa que me ha surgido es que cuando le pincho se selecciona pero al pincharle de nuevo no se deselecciona (era de esperar), pero como dije ya, yo quería un checkBox con forma de radiobutton.
Lo que he hecho es que al pinchar el radiobutton no se active (como hace por naturaleza :P) y a cada uno le he puesto el evento mouseClick en el que cambio su estado.

Pues nada, eso era.
Cualquier sugerencia será bienvenida.

Responder

¿Quién está conectado?

Usuarios navegando por este Foro: No hay usuarios registrados visitando el Foro y 1 invitado